Escalation: date localization defects. If a customer reports wrong date formats in Fernwheel invoices or reminders, first confirm their locale setting under Account > Region. If the locale is correct but formatting is still wrong, capture a screenshot and the account's region code, then escalate to the localization pod. For urgent batch-invoice issues, contact the pod directly at the address below.

escalation mailbox, kaweg-kahif: druwyn.sordor@nelvroworks.corp

## Deploying the Thumbforge queue

Thumbforge handles all thumbnail generation for plugin uploads, so your plugin just drops a job on the queue and moves on. Workers scale automatically; don't poll faster than once a second or you'll get throttled. When deploying a worker pool of your own, start it with the following configuration values.

settings of yahap-taweg:
holath:
  log_level: warn
  metrics_host: metrics.holath.qorvelsys.internal
  pool_size: 32

Build provenance — Wrenfield Survey offline mode. Every offline-capable release is built from a pinned toolchain and a frozen map-tile bundle; contractors must not sideload tiles. Provenance attestations are generated at package time and checked on first sync. To confirm you're testing the attested artifact, compare your install against the token below.

session token of kahag-bawip = htk6_729d08

Ticket: Config drift on idempotency-key TTL (payment retries)

The Tillhouse payments workers in region B are running a 6-hour idempotency-key TTL while region A runs 24 hours, causing duplicate charges on late retries. This drifted after a manual hotfix in March that never landed in the repo. For the weekly sync: the intended canonical configuration is as follows.

settings of fahag-haduf:
[ulaox]
port = 8443
region = south-2
host = ulaox.lumiccorp.internal
timeout_ms = 500
retries = 8